Scott Alexander Fowler studied metalsmithing at The University of North Texas from 1993-1999. For the past several years, Scott has experimented with various techniques and materials to develop the craftsmanship necessary to create his unique designs. His pieces fuse modern clean lines with organic shapes and classic motifs. Known for unique stone settings, examples are included in "Stone setting for Contemporary Jewelry Makers" by Melissa Hunt.
The Studio
The Studio is capable of facilitating casting needs from small to large. 3 Kilns are available and able burn out wax, 3D castable resin, plastic and organic material. Complete projects from start to finish, or any step along the way from wax to casting, finishing and polishing.
The Equipment
Casting equipment include; Smelting torch 3 Burnout kilns (may also be used for enameling), soldering, casting and soldering torches, cetrifical and vacuum casting, investment vacuum, polishing lathes, flex shafts, rotary tumbler and more.
The Tools
Shaft and Bits, Metal Files, Sand Paper, Anvil, Assorted pliers, Metal Snips, Belt Sander, Grinder, Drill Press, Polishing Lathe, Polishing Compound, Borax, Sparex, graph and Sketch paper, Drafting Pencils, Waxes, Wax Files, Sculpting Tools, Alcohol Lamps, Casting Flasks, Sprue, Caps, Scales, Investment (plaster), Investment Mixing Bowels, Dust Masks, Eye Protection and more.
